Environmental Engineering by Gerard Kiely remains a staple textbook that bridges the gap between traditional engineering and modern ecological concepts. While originally published in 1997, it is widely utilized for its comprehensive introduction to mathematical modeling of air and water pollution. How to Access the Work for Free

Legitimate digital versions of the full text are primarily available through library and archive services:

Internet Archive: You can borrow a digital copy of the 979-page text for free. This is the most reliable way to view the work legally.

Google Books: A preview of Environmental Engineering is available, allowing you to search within the book or view specific chapters, though the full PDF is generally not available for free download directly from Google.

Academic Repositories: Some universities provide summary guides or introductory course PDFs that cite Kiely's core principles and methodologies. Key Highlights of the Text

Integrated Ecological Approach: Unlike standard civil engineering books, Kiely integrates biological and chemical principles to solve environmental issues like waste management and habitat restoration.

Mathematical Modeling: Provides rigorous tools for predicting pollutant transport in air and water.

Sustainable Infrastructure: Focuses on designing cost-effective treatment plants and promoting green technologies that align with circular economy principles.

Practical Case Studies: Includes numerous worked examples and real-world applications to help students and professionals apply theory to actual projects.
